Safeway to open first Scottish convenience stores

Safeway has secured its first two convenience stores north of the border.

It is to open a 4,300 sq ft (399.5 sq m) c-store at the former Wilkies store on Shandwick Place in Edinburgh, and a 3,900 sq ft (362 sq m) store at the Ca’d’oro building at the junction of Gordon Street and Union Street in Glasgow.

DTZ introduced the sites to Safeway.

Eric Young & Co acted for Wilkies. Wright Silverwood advised Capolito Roma.
